Elnusa?s revenue up 2%, net profit jumps 114%

IDX-listed oil services provider PT Elnusa Tbk said on Wednesday that revenue in the first semester of this year slightly increased by 2 percent to Rp 2 trillion compared to the same period of last year as strategy to refocus on higher-margin core business introduced last year began to bear fruit.

Company Vice President for Corporate Secretary Fajriyah Usman said in a statement that net profit during the period jumped by 114 percent to Rp 178 billion, thanks mainly to extraordinary income of Rp 87 billion from the sale land asset.

Fajriyah said that the sale of land assets formed part of the company?s efforts to unload non-productive assets, the proceeds of which to be used to finance productive assets going forward.

Elsewhere, Elnusa said that gross profit margin increased by one percentage point to 16 percent during the first six months of this year, while operating margin improved to 9 percent from 8 percent as a result of a 7 percent growth in gross profit to Rp 314 billion, and a 23 percent jump in operating profit to Rp 190 billion.

The company said that cash and cash equivalent at the end of the first semester of this year stood at a solid level of Rp 1.1 trillion.
